While Burlingame's win against San Mateo wasn't quite the blowout it was the last time the pair played, they still came out on top. The Panthers narrowly escaped with a victory as the team sidled past the Bearcats 5-4. The win continues a trend for the Panthers in their matchups with the Bearcats: they've now won six in a row.

Nash Trautwein got the start for Burlingame and what a start it was: he tossed three innings while giving up just two earned runs off three hits.

At the plate, Drew Gall was incredible, going 2-for-3 with one home run, two runs, and two RBI. The team also got some help courtesy of Aaron Lau, who went 1-for-2 with one stolen base and one RBI.

Burlingame's record now sits at 2-0. As for San Mateo, their defeat dropped their record down to 1-1.

Burlingame wasted no time getting back out on the field and has already played their next contest, a 1-0 victory against Sacred Heart Prep on the 3rd. As for San Mateo,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next game, a 5-4 win against Menlo School on the 3rd.
